A real common 914 problem: The tabs mounted on the door post have worn and allow the new check strap to click as it reaches the next detent. A larger pin would eliminate the problem but enlarging the holes on the tabs is a problem with clearance issues. Any bright ideas? Thanks, Brad

I had the same problem with my green car. It wasn't too bad opening the hole to .250" and I used a 1/4" pin. I think I reamed it using a reamer and pliers. No room for a proper holder. 6mm =.236 vs .250 this is .007 per side. Considering it already oversize, even less.
